EIMS Online User Guide

How do I learn to use the EIMS database?

Where can I find instructions for performing tasks in EIMS?
The first grouping of links in the Navigation Sidebar take you to EIMS application "How to..." guides. Each "How to..." guide walks you through performing an activity in EIMS. It contains an overview of the process and a summary of the steps involved, followed by detailed instructions with screen shots from the EIMS application. Red markings on the screen shots highlight or describe screen content.


Where can I go for information about the EIMS database?
The following links in the Navigation Sidebar take you to web pages that contain information about the EIMS database:
  • Overview: a brief synopsis of the system (what is EIMS and who uses it?),
  • Terminology: definitions of expressions and terms commonly used in the training material,
  • Conventions: an explanation of application conventions (how to navigate within the application, how to use the pick lists and pop up screens, what symbols / icons indicate, etc.), and
  • Field Definitions: definitions for all fields displayed in the application.

To facilitate accurate population of metadata (data about data), EIMS offers content-specific online help. Simply activate the Help link (in the horizontal menu bar directly above the page header and below the page breadcrumbs) to display the "How to..." guide for that page.
